So many factors to consider in Morales vs Pac 1. 1st, Pac had a bad cut during that fight. Joe Cortez called it legal cut when in fact there was a headbutt. I've watched again the fight and Pacquaio was truly distracted with only one eye in the fight (blood was all over). 2nd, pac was forced to use the winning gloves instead of his cleto reyes gloves. That affected his effectiveness.I suggest, you watch the 2nd fight when everything was fair. That's the Pac that Diaz will be facing. If you don't have the fight, i can post it for you.
